Planting Calendar for Livingstone Daisy

Frost tolerance for livingstone daisy: Not tolerant of frost.
When to plant: After the last frost has passed.

Livingstone Daisy require warm weather which means that you must wait until it warms up after all chance of frost has passed before you can plant them.

The earliest that you can plant livingstone daisy in Bridgewater is April. However, you really should wait until May if you don't want to take any chances.

The last month that you can plant livingstone daisy and expect a good harvest is probably August. Any later than that and your livingstone daisy may not have a chance to grow to maturity. If you are starting your livingstone daisy indoors then you might be able to get away with starting them a few weeks earlier.

Last Frost Date

The average date of last frost is April 15 in Bridgewater. In the coldest months of winter you can expect an average low temperature of -5°F.

Remember that the actual date of last frost is not always accurate because it is based on the USDA zone info for Bridgewater and it can change quite a bit from year to year. Half of the time in Bridgewater it frosts late in the year after April 15 so always be ready to cover your livingstone daisy if you have one of those late frosts.
